Ingredients
The following ingredients have 6 Servings
- 1 cup banana (roughly 1 medium-large banana)
- 1/2 cup vanilla greek yogurt
- ½ cup Trix Cereal
- 1 tbsp honey
- ½ cup blueberries
- ½ cup blackberries
- ½ cup vanilla greek yogurt
- 1 tbsp honey
- 1 cup raspberries
- ½ cup vanilla greek yogurt
- 1 tbsp honey
- 1 cup banana (roughly 1 medium-large banana)
- 1/2 cup vanilla greek yogurt
- ½ cup Trix Cereal
- 1 tbsp honey
- 1 cup kiwi
- ½ cup vanilla greek yogurt
- 1 tbsp honey
- 1 cup mango
- ½ cup greek yogurt
- 1 tbsp honey
Instruction
- Use a clean and dry blender to crush the Trix Cereal into a fine crumb, remove from blender and set aside.
- Rinse blender out and add the banana, ½ cup greek yogurt and 1 tbsp of honey. Puree until smooth then pour into a separate container. Use a spoon to stir in the crushed cereal, set aside.
- Combine the blackberries, blueberries, ½ cup of vanilla greek yogurt and 1 tbsp honey in the clean blender. Puree until smooth. Fill 6 (5oz) cups 1/3 of the way with the blueberry/blackberry mixture.
- Rinse the blender out and add the raspberries, yogurt and honey. Puree until smooth, pour into a separate container and set aside.
- Fill the cups another 1/3 of the way with the banana/cereal mixture, then top with the raspberry mixture. Tap the cups gently on the counter to remove any air bubbles, and then insert a wooden craft stick in the center. Place in freezer for 6 hours. Tear paper off popsicles to enjoy.
- Repeat the process for the Tropical Pops.
